Update from a decade long member

This forum was a lifesaver to me a decade ago. At the time I didn't think my family would survive. What a surprise it has been. Many I still see here held my hand as I walked though difficult times. Now my AD and I both have many years of meetings (Naranon and NA) under our belts.

She is a lovely young woman who has*helped many newcomers in her program, after years of trying and relapsing. You never know when the miracle will happen. Just when I thought it wouldn't, it did. I was focusing on my own recovery, and she did it without me!

I have recommended this forum to many newcomers. 10 years ago I wasn't ready for a face to face meeting, and you were here for me 24/7. This forum will always have a special place in my heart.

I have started a Nar-anon meeting, and done service work on the state and regional levels. I have attended conferences, and gone to many celebrations, including the last world conference. Thank you to this forum which got me started on this rewarding journey.
